What is Zigbee Technology in Smart Devices?

Zigbee technology is a wireless communication protocol designed for smart devices. It operates on low power, making it ideal for battery-operated gadgets. In smart homes, Zigbee allows devices to connect and communicate seamlessly. This network creates a mesh communication system, allowing devices to relay messages through each other. This means more reliable connections and broader coverage.

One significant advantage of Zigbee is its ability to connect multiple devices without significant interference. A Zigbee door lock can link to other smart home devices. For instance, when you lock the door, it may trigger the lights to turn off automatically. However, not all devices in this ecosystem work perfectly together. Sometimes, updates can cause compatibility issues.

Security is another vital aspect of Zigbee technology. It employs encryption to protect data transmission. Yet, no system is infallible. Some devices might have vulnerabilities, making it essential for users to keep firmware updated. Understanding these intricacies can help users optimize their smart home experience.

Understanding the Components of a Zigbee Door Lock

A Zigbee door lock is a smart device that enhances security with wireless communication. This technology uses a mesh network for reliable connectivity. Each lock connects to a hub or gateway, allowing users to control it remotely through a smartphone or other devices.

The core components of a Zigbee door lock include the lock mechanism, a Zigbee radio module, and a power supply. The lock mechanism is typically an electronic bolt or deadbolt. The Zigbee radio module enables communication with the hub, while the power supply often consists of batteries. The efficiency of these components impacts the lock's performance and longevity.

While Zigbee locks offer convenience, there are challenges. Interference from other devices can disrupt signals. Installation might require technical skills, making it less user-friendly for some. Regular maintenance of the lock and its components is necessary to ensure reliability. Understanding these aspects is crucial for users seeking a smart, secure solution for home protection.

How Zigbee Door Locks Communicate with Other Devices

Zigbee door locks are smart devices that utilize Zigbee technology for communication. This technology allows locks to connect with various home automation systems. Zigbee operates on a mesh network, enabling devices to communicate with each other indirectly, which enhances reliability and range. Each device acts as a relay, forwarding messages to ensure smooth communication.

These locks send and receive signals through wireless connections. When you enter your home, the lock detects your presence via a Zigbee hub or directly through your smartphone. This connection allows for seamless unlocking without the need for physical keys. The system generally works within a radius of about 30 meters, depending on the environment and interference.

For those considering a Zigbee door lock, think about your network setup. Ensure your Zigbee hub is centrally located for optimal performance. Regularly update your home automation software; outdated firmware can lead to vulnerabilities. Also, consider the security implications of connecting devices wirelessly. Although often secure, there are always risks involved in using smart technology. Access control keys should be given carefully.

The Installation Process for a Zigbee Door Lock

Installing a Zigbee door lock can enhance your home’s security significantly. The process typically begins with gathering the necessary tools. You will need a screwdriver, a drill, and possibly a level. Make sure to read the lock's installation guide beforehand. Understanding each step can reduce errors along the way.

Next, remove your existing door lock. Unscrew the handle and deadbolt, if present. Keep the screws safe. Align the new Zigbee lock according to the provided template. It must fit snugly in the door. It is crucial to position the lock correctly, as misalignment can cause it to malfunction.

Once installed, connect the lock to your Zigbee hub. Follow instructions for syncing devices. Test the lock multiple times to ensure it operates smoothly. Remember, every setup is unique. Problems may arise, such as connectivity issues or battery placement. Take time to troubleshoot. You might need to readjust the lock or consult online resources for help. Each installation offers learning opportunities, which can improve your technique in the future.

Benefits and Limitations of Using a Zigbee Door Lock

Zigbee door locks offer notable advantages for modern security systems. They use low-power wireless technology to connect with home automation devices. This allows for remote locking and unlocking via smartphone apps. According to a report by MarketsandMarkets, the smart lock market is expected to grow at a CAGR of 28.8% from 2021 to 2026, highlighting the rising demand for such technology.

One significant benefit of Zigbee door locks is energy efficiency. They consume minimal power, extending battery life. A study revealed that smart locks can last over a year on standard batteries, depending on usage. However, potential downsides exist. Zigbee networks require a compatible hub to function. This adds to the initial setup cost and can complicate installations.

Security is another concern. While Zigbee is generally secure, vulnerabilities can arise. Ensuring proper network encryption and updates is essential. Homeowners sometimes overlook these maintenance tasks, increasing risks. Opting for Zigbee locks demands careful consideration, balancing benefits with possible limitations. Prioritizing awareness of security updates can mitigate vulnerabilities effectively.
